★★★★★ Best Dictionary - Hands Down
by Tré Xavier · Jan 4, 2020

This is literally the best dictionary in the App Store. It has all the words that the others don’t have. Seriously, try looking up chthonic in another dictionary. <br/><br/>For me the point of a dictionary is to be able to look up the words I don’t know, and this is the only dictionary that has all of the esoteric words I might come across. <br/><br/>And I don’t usually leave reviews, but I want to do what I can to help keep this app around because, let’s be honest, most people aren’t looking at quality dictionary apps. They’re using whatever free app they can get and. It realizing what their missing. <br/><br/>ALL THAT being said, I wish this had an offline version. And a Word of the Day function.

★★★★☆ A 5-star app that STILL isn’t.
by katroach74 · Sep 28, 2023

I’m still waiting for that simple bookmark sorting feature. 11 yrs and counting!<br/><br/>To the reviews that say there’s no thesaurus…follow the word links. Every word on any page is a live link to another page with more similar words. Isn’t that what a thesaurus is? Links to words that are similar?<br/><br/>It’s not a 3-star app either. I’ve used this app for years(iPad 2, 2012 I think?) but even after all this time, the bookmarked word list STILL has no sorting function, not even alphabetically. If you’ve bookmarked hundreds of words as I have, it’s a slog to do it manually. Grab a W word from most recent bookmarked words and drag it past all the other words to its rightful place at the bottom of the list. Now do that with each unsorted new word. The 2nd issue is not being able to backup said bookmark list as separate readable list file to store and print out for study purposes. All other mentioned attributes in other reviews are true. There are even adapted foreign word phrases like sotto voce and noblesse oblige, a good amount of slang, and outdated but fun words like snollygoster and flapdoodler that do have a purpose when no other word would do the job. And for the consummate wordsmith, the thesaurus feature can keep you entertained for hours. For me, it’s a 5-star app that isn’t. Add the aforementioned vital features and it’s worth a whole sky full of stars!

★★★★★ My go to dictionary
by iToonesName · Feb 27, 2026

Free. No adds. Fast. Does not collect user data.<br/><br/>Links to similar and opposites. More specific alternatives, less specific alternatives. Pronunciation. Usage examples. Origin/etymology. <br/><br/>Well organized and easy to read. Simple and to the point. No word of the day or gimmicky distractions. <br/><br/>I offloaded the Oxford and American dictionary apps in favor of this one.
